Tour Stop A-2
Reserves are housed behind the Circulation Desk.
-
Course Reserve items have been "reserved" by instructors for library-only use, so that everyone in a class has access to them. This collection may include textbooks, lab manuals, solution guides, article reprints, old tests, telecourse videos, and some reference materials.
-
General Reserves include the college district's board agendas and reports, accreditation studies, local city council minutes, and some frequently-used and/or valuable reference books.
Most reserve items are for 2-hour use in the library only. Some reserve items may be checked out overnight. (See the Circulation page for additional information.)
Use a computer or the terminal on the Circulation Desk to find the call number of the item you need, or ask the reference librarian to show you how to search for Reserves.
In the image below, a box is drawn around the call number in the first 2 results on the list. If you wanted the book Essential Biology, you would ask the Circulation Desk staff for book 7.16.
